Percabeth Drabble

Daisy

Annabeth held a picture of a daisy in her hand. She had taken the picture in her flower shop, which was across the street from a tattoo parlor, which had 5 stars on Yelp. She folded it nervously while she waited for the walking signal to let her cross the street.

She quickly dashed across the road, stopping in front of the parlor to take a deep breath. Annabeth finally stepped in, and talked to the girl in the front, saying about how she scheduled a session. The woman nodded and shouted a guy's name. Whoever she called came up and saw Annabeth, nodding.

"Annabeth?"

"Yeah." She squeaked, taken aback how he looked great with that patch of royal blue hair with the rest of his black hair. A dark grey beanie topped his head, and he was playing with his lip ring. His green eyes locked her in, and she barely noticed when he told her to follow him.

"Nervous?" He asked her as they walked towards the back, and he wasn't much taller than her when she thought about it.

"Yeah, my first." She replied,pinning the flutter in her chest on the nerves. Annabeth could see the little smirk on his face, when he got to a chair.

"I'm Percy. Now, where do you want your tattoo? Got a picture?" He asked her, and she handed him the picture of the daisy.

"Just above my right ankle." She said, no longer nervous about her decision. Annabeth sat down, smiling a little from excitement.

"Let me go sketch that." Percy said to her, starting to walk away, "In color, right?" Annabeth nodded as an answer and waited for him to return.


Annabeth watched him work, she barely noticed the buzz because she was too caught up in the patch of blue hair, and the structure of his face, and how she just wanted to kiss his lips to see how they felt. His focused look was so hot to her, she got caught up in studying him and almost didn't hear him talking to her.

"You did it." He smiled at her, wiping the new piece of art on her skin.

"It's done?" Annabeth asked, slightly upset she couldn't see him anymore.

"Yep." Percy said flatly, and Annabeth decided to make a bold move.

"Do you have a sharpie?" She asked, and it caught Percy off guard. He nodded and handed her one. Annabeth muttered a 'thank you' before taking him by the hand and writing her number on his skin.

"Uh?" Percy sounded surprised, but not upset with the fact she wrote her number on him.

Annabeth got up and smirked at him, "That washes off, so you might want to dial it soon."
